Description

Notes of Mango and Chocolate Covered Hazelnut sweetness.

As an accomplished and seasoned dairy farmer, Galo has now entered the exciting world of coffee farming, and this is his first year selling his lot outside of Ecuador! He grows his beans in the Pichincha Region of Ecuador at an altitude of 1700 meters. This washed Caturra variety is fermented for 24 hours after being washed and is then dried for 21 days on raised beds to reach desired moisture content. All of his hard work shows in this bold and balanced cup of Ecuadorian coffee. Galo Davalos yields Tart Green Apple notes when cupped, and bright Mango notes when brewed up. We are also picking up on notes of Hazelnut, Chocolate, Pear, and Bit-O-Honey candies. This coffee is well balanced with impressive and solid scores across the SCA (Specialty Coffee Association) cupping form. It’s smooth malic acid perfectly compliments the cups Apple and Mango tartness, with a Chocolate Covered Hazelnut sweetness finish that only gets stronger as the cup cools. Overall, Galo Davalos is scoring near 86 from the cupping table (that’s very high!). Run, don’t walk, to try this coffee!
